How can I create a backup copy of the Excire Foto database?

To protect yourself against data loss in the event of a hardware defect, it is advisable to create a backup copy of the Excire Foto database. (Of course, you should also back up the actual photos regularly. But this is not covered in this article).

How to back up your Excire Foto database:
Option 1: Use the "Manual backup" command from the File menu to copy the database folder to an external hard disk.
Option 2: You can also copy the database using the file manager of your operating system. To do this, follow these instructions: https://support.excire.com/portal/en/kb/articles/how-can-i-move-the-excire-foto-default-database
You can download and install the software itself via the download area in our help center in the event of a defect. To activate the program, all you have to do is log in to the program with your user data. Your activation is stored there so that you no longer need the activation code from your purchase.

To copy the backed up database back:
Copy the database folder with all files and subdirectories to the database directory in which it was contained before the backup.
If you used the default directory, please copy the database to the corresponding directory before reinstalling Excire Foto so that the database is recognized directly and called up when the program is started. Otherwise, an empty database will be created first.
If you want to use a different directory for the database, you can also copy the saved folder there and open the database in Excire Foto using the "Select database folder" command from the file menu.
